Apple's lightweight MacBook Air is one of the best ultrabooks to buy. The base model packs a 13.3-inch Retina Display, an 8th Gen Intel Core i5 CPU, 8GB of RAM and 128GB SSD storage. 

In our MacBook Air 2019 review, we were impressed by its crisp, high-resolution Retina display and strong audio. Because it only has two Thunderbolt 3 ports on board, we gave it an overall rating of 3.5 out of 5 stars. 

At 2.8 pounds, the 13.3-inch MacBook Air is on par with other travel laptops like the Dell XPS 13 (2.7 pounds) and the HP Spectre x360 (2.8 pounds). By comparison, it's a tad lighter than the 13-inch MacBook Pro (3 pounds).

When it comes to performance, the MacBook Air's CPU 8th-gen Intel Y-series chip and 8GB RAM combo suit day-to-day multitasking. Regarding ports, the MacBook Air is equipped with two Thunderbolt 3 ports on its left side, one of which is for charging the notebook. It also has a built-in headphone jack so you can listen to music or podcasts using a wired pair of headphones.
